
SEPTEMBER 2010 – The ruins of the Casa Al Mare Francesco Sartori at the west coast of Sardinia. It used to be the main building of the Colonia Marina di Funtanazza, a holiday retreat for the families of the workers of the nearby mines of Montevecchio and Ingurtosu. © Mark Zanzig/zanzig.com

The building had been painted in the typical colors of the south, a light brown terracotta tone, and yes, the rusty metal blends in perfectly (even if unintended.)
It is sad to see that these areas have not been properly broken down, and one wonders why? Certainly, one reason is that public communities have limits to what can be done. It’s expensive to break it down, but it’s expensive to maintain the infrastructure of such places, too.
The obvious question is: Are there investors planning to renovate and re-open this raw diamond in the Mediterranean Sea?
It seems there were plans to re-open the resort, much smaller than before. Here’s more information from the Gruppo d’Intervento Giuridico ODV (in Italian.)
